Commit 2abfd632 authored by Dom Sekotill's avatar Dom Sekotill
Browse files

vim match autocommands trigger on BufEnter née BufWinEnter

parent 14bf702e
Loading
Loading
Loading
Loading
+4 −3
Original line number Diff line number Diff line
@@ -109,12 +109,13 @@ au! BufWinEnter

" Some unwanted white-space high-lighting
highlight ExtraWhitespace ctermbg=darkgreen guibg=lightgreen
au BufWinEnter * match ExtraWhitespace /\v([^\t]+)@>\t+|(\s{2,}|(\w.*)@<!\s)$/
au BufEnter * match ExtraWhitespace /\v([^\t]+)@>\t+|(\s{2,}|(\w.*)@<!\s)$/

" High-light text longer than 80 characters
highlight LongLine ctermbg=red guibg=pink
au BufWinEnter * match LongLine /\v%81v[^\r]/
au BufWinEnter term://* match none
au BufEnter * match LongLine /\v%81v[^\r]/
au BufEnter term://* match none
au TermOpen * match none

" Toggle search high-lighting with 'th'
nmap <silent>th :set hlsearch!<CR>